My vote goes in for Spiderman 2 and The Chronicles of Riddick: EFBB.
Spiderman 2 was simply fun. Granted, gameplay was a bit... clunky at times. (Why did I just run into a building again? ;_; ) However, the ability to freely roam around the city (and actually touch the ground this time) is wonderful. Not to mention the sheer amount of crap to collect and complete. The Chronicles of Riddick was excellent as well; I was addicted to it for a good time... It's one of the few games--especially out of 'movie games'--that's able to pull off first-person stealth well. Jam it back in, in the dark. |
